The Maoshan School, also known as the Shangqing School, worships Yuanshi Tianzun as its main deity. The founders of the school are Wei Huacun, Lu Xiujing, and others. They do not actually have a direct connection with the Three Mao True Lords.
The Shangqing School is also known as the Maoshan School because the school was established on Maoshan Mountain, and therefore the Three Mao True Lords were worshipped there. Over time, the Shangqing School also became known as the Maoshan School.
In the real world, the Shangqing School is not known for catching ghosts or zombies, and they are not even that enthusiastic about drawing talismans.
The Shangqing School emphasizes preserving the spirit and guiding the body, focusing on the cultivation of essence, energy, and spirit.
